New York Q. How can we find a hummingbird nest? We live in upstate New York and get one male-female pair visiting our feeder in the summer. We would like to investigate where they nest - perhaps to peak in and see the eggs like we do in our birdhouses for bluebirds or the other birds that nest in our trees. Any ideas? Ruby-throated hens nest on tree branches. Nests are usually found by accident, after the leaves fall, but a few people have been successful in following a female from a feeder back to her nest. The plumage of both sexes is light gray on the underside and iridescent green on the dorsal side and crown. Males, which are slightly smaller in size than females, have a black eye bar and a patch of brilliant red on the throat that gives the species its name Robinson et al. The species is distinguished by a tiny body, long slender beak, long brown wings, and a short forked tail. The breeding range of the Ruby-throated hummingbird extends east of the Mississippi to the Atlantic coast, and from the Gulf of Mexico up to southern Canada.
The ruby-throated hummingbird Archilochus colubris is a species of hummingbird that generally spends the winter in Central America , Mexico , and Florida , and migrates to Eastern North America for the summer to breed. In the interval between those arrival dates, the males are busy checking out potential breeding territories, establishing them, and defending them against intruders. As Ruby-throated Hummingbird RTHU females arrive, males attempt to attract their attention with spectacular courtship flights in which a male flies upward 15m or more and then dives down at top speed, pulling up at the last moment to complete a U-shaped pattern; the pattern Ruby Throated Hummingbird Clutch usually repeated several times before the male takes a break. The sound of the male's wings are particularly loud in courtship flight, which may be accompanied by vocal chittering. After the male mates with the first female, he may mate again with several others.
